Petition under Article 226 of the Constitution of India praying that in the circumstances stated in the affidavit filed therewith, the High Court may be pleased tomay be pleased to issue a Writ order or direction more particularly one in the nature of Writ of Mandamus by declaring the inaction of the respondents on petitioners representation dated 17.05.2025 to provide protection from demolishing the structures of the temple Sri Sri Sri Jagadeeswara Devalayam in land admeasuring Ac 0-56 Cents in Sy.
No. 129/7, Situated at Jagati Village, Kaviti Mandal, Srikakulam District, as highly illegal, arbitrary and also violation of Principles of Natural Justice and consequently direct the respondents to forthwith provide the police protection from demolishing the temple Sri Sri Sri Jagadeeswara Devalayam and pass IA NO: 1 OF 2025 Petition under Section 151 CPC praying that in the circumstances stated in the affidavit filed in support of the petition, the High Court may be pleased may be pleased to direct the respondent to forthwith consider the representation submitted by the petitioner dated 17.05.2025 to provide protection from demolishing the “Sri Sri Sri Jagadeeswara Devalayam” temple at Jagati Village, Kaviti Mandal, Srikakulam District, pending disposal of the Writ Petition and pass IA NO: 2 OF 2025 Petition under Section 151 CPC praying that in the circumstances stated in the affidavit filed in support of the petition, the High Court may be pleased to permit the Petitioner herein to impleaded as Respondent No.6 in WP.14023 of 2025 and pass Counsel for the Petitioner:

THE HONOURABLE SRI JUSTICE SUBHENDU SAMANTA WRIT PETITION No. 14023 of 2025
ORDER:
Learned counsel for the petitioner frankly submits that the matter has become infructuous.
Taking note of the submissions made by the learned counsel for the petitioner, the instant Writ Petition is disposed of as infructuous. As a sequel, Interlocutory Applications pending, if any, shall stand closed.
